Reaction of 2,3-dichloroquinoxaline with acid hydrazides: A convenient synthesis of 1,6-disubstitutedditriazolo-and 2-aryl/heteroaryloxadiazinoquinoxalines
Sastry, Reddy C V,Krishnan, V S H,Narayan, G K A S S,Vemana, K,Vairamani, M
, p. 936 - 940 (2007/10/02)
The reaction of 2,3-dichloroquinoxaline (1) with various acid hydrazides (II) in 1:2 mole ratio using HMPT as solvent gives the corresponding ditriazoloquinoxalines (IV) in excellent yields while equimolar quantities of I and II react together in acetonitrile/K2CO3 under PTC conditions to form the respective oxadiazinoquinoxalines (V) as exclusive reaction products in good yields.The reaction mechanisms and spectral data of IV and V are also reported.
